Leaving my own feedback since I searched for this exact issue earlier.

I had very few (once every month or two) issues with AMD driver crashes with my Sapphire Nitro 7900 XTX while playing Last Epoch and Final Fantasy XIV. As soon as I installed the KB5055523 update and restarted my computer, I started experiencing very frequent driver crashes (every 15-30 minutes) while playing either Final Fantasy XIV or Last Epoch. Even changing AMD Driver versions to older ones did not help (I am on 25.3.1 for reference.)

I eventually got frustrated enough to where I rolled back to the last 24H2 update via Media Creation Tool without KB5055523 (no backup so I went with reinstalling Windows). Back to no crashes while playing either game now and have blocked the KB5055523 update until this gets sorted out properly.

In the forest region, the two spawn points are the pathway between Area 14 and 17 and directly outside the Pop-up Tent in Area 18 (Pop-up Tent location name is Treetop Hill.)

You can only be in one region for this, as the flower blooms only when transitioning from Evening to Nighttime. If you're looking to farm the Nightflower Pollens, you can check the video I made and posted just a few comments above.

I've done a bit more testing, here's what I have noticed:

  • Using the Rest trick only works on Online Mode. This does not work with Online Single Player mode.
  • The plants only bloom with a transition from Evening to Nighttime. If you go directly to Nighttime going into the Full Moon lunar phase, it won't properly bloom.

Update: As of the Ver. 1.000.05.00 update on March 10th 2025, the Optional Quests now have their moon cycle clocks randomized. As a result, the Optional Quests are no longer a viable method to farm Nightflower Pollens. The rest of the guide still applies for obtaining Nightflower Pollen, however.

The one thing the IGN article misses is that you must have a Full Moon AND the time MUST transition from Evening to Nighttime in order to collect it. It is also directly referenced in the item description:

"Pollen from a flower that blooms under a full moon. It exudes an ethereal pale glow."

Since weather has no bearing on the spawn conditions, I recommend Plenty so you can actually see where you're going and where the flower is.

Start by checking the Lunar Phase of the moon first by looking at the sky at night time and take Rests at your camp until it is Full Moon. Each Rest moves the Lunar Phase forward by one. Note that the Rest trick can only be done in an Online Lobby, it does not work in Online Single Player mode.

There are seven Lunar Phases in the game (why it isn't eight I have no idea), the phases go in order like this:

Waning Gibbous -> Third Quarter -> Waning Crescent -> Waxing Crescent -> First Quarter -> Waxing Gibbous -> Full Moon

Or if you do better with visuals, here's a direct link to the Lunar Phases (omit New Moon as that doesn't exist in the game)

Thus, if you know your Lunar Phase, you can Rest for the amount of times needed to reach the Full Moon phase (ex: being on Waning Crescent Lunar Phase requires you to Rest four times to reach Full Moon Lunar Phase (300pts x 4 = 1200pts))

You can then segue this into a spammable Optional Quest called A Leviathan's Temper to reset the map condition and farm even more flowers by gathering them, returning back to home base (ie: quitting the quest) and then re-entering the same quest again, repeating until you can't get them anymore due to a change in the moon phase. (Personally was able to get 22 Nightflower Pollens in one cycle just doing this.)

This can net you quite a few Nightflower Pollens in a short period of time, which you can even use to exchange tickets for to then spend on Decorations and the like.

Accounts that were caught engaging in RMT had their Lucent amounts reversed. This made most, if not all accounts engaged in RMT that were caught, go into the negatives. This change made it so that those who are still in negative balance cannot benefit from Lucent obtained via the guild. This is on top of already being restricted from using the Auction House.
